Gene technology exemplifies a trailblazing milestone in current healthcare. By adjusting the fundamental source of a health problem at the biological foundation, DNA modification delivers a promising approach to long-standing methods that commonly only manage manifestations.
Unpacking Hereditary Engineering?
Gene therapy represents a scientific strategy that involves altering an individual's genetic sequence to manage or prevent disease. This can be achieved through various strategies, including:
Corrective Gene Therapy – Transferring a functional DNA sequence to supersede a mutated or absent counterpart.
Genetic Suppression – Blocking the activity of harmful genetic material.
CRISPR-based Engineering – Strategically altering the chromosomal composition using advanced tools like programmable nucleases.
Cellular Gene Engineering – Genetically engineering cell populations in vitro and implanting them back into the body.
This cutting-edge field has developed extensively with the advent of genomic engineering, offering prospects to manage conditions earlier classified as intractable.
Understanding How Gene Therapy Works
Genetic intervention applies a diverse set of approaches to deliver DNA sequences within organisms, most often through engineered biological approaches.

Examining Cell and Gene Therapies
Biotechnological and regenerative medicine represent two distinct but often interconnected categories of biological progress:
✅ Biological Cell Therapy entails the implantation, engineering, or administration of biological cells into a host to manage a illness. This includes pluripotent cell treatments, chimeric antigen receptor T-cell therapy for malignant conditions, and tissue repair techniques to rehabilitate affected organs.
✅ Gene Therapy centers around modifying or reprogramming hereditary anomalies within a subject’s genetic material to correct hereditary conditions. This is accomplished through targeted gene transport that transfer genetic material into the genetic structure.
These treatments are ushering in a transformational period where conditions that were once controlled with chronic drug regimens or extensive operations could theoretically be eradicated with a definitive treatment.
Viral Vectors
Microbes have developed to effectively introduce DNA sequences into target cells, making them an effective tool for genetic modification. Frequently employed viral vectors include:
Adenoviruses – Able to penetrate both mitotic and static cells but can elicit immune responses.
Adeno-Associated Viruses (AAVs) – Favorable due to their reduced immune response and capacity for maintaining extended genetic activity.
Retroviral vectors and lentiviral systems – Embed within the recipient's DNA, providing stable gene expression, with lentiviruses being particularly useful for targeting non-dividing cells.
Alternative Genetic Delivery Methods
Synthetic genetic modification approaches present a less immunogenic choice, diminishing adverse immunogenic effects. These comprise:
Liposomes and Nanoparticles – Encapsulating DNA or RNA for targeted intracellular transport.
Electropulse Gene Transfer – Employing electrostimulation to create temporary pores in cell membranes, allowing genetic material to enter.
Direct Injection – Introducing genetic material directly into localized cells.
Medical Uses of Genetic Modification
DNA-based interventions have proven effective across diverse clinical disciplines, profoundly influencing the therapeutic approach of hereditary diseases, oncological diseases, and infectious diseases.
Treatment of Genetic Disorders
Various hereditary diseases originate in monogenic defects, positioning them as prime subjects for genetic correction. Key developments comprise:
CFTR Mutation Disorder – Research aiming to incorporate working CFTR sequences have demonstrated positive outcomes.
Hemophilia – Genetic modification research focus on regenerating the biosynthesis of coagulation proteins.
Dystrophic Muscle Disorders – CRISPR-mediated gene editing provides potential for DMD-affected individuals.
Hemoglobinopathies and Erythrocyte Disorders – DNA correction techniques aim to rectify oxygen transport mutations.
DNA-Based Oncology Solutions
Gene therapy plays a vital role in tumor management, either by engineering lymphocytes to eliminate cancerous growths or by reprogramming malignant cells to inhibit their growth. Several highly effective tumor-targeted genetic solutions feature:
Chimeric Antigen Receptor T-Cell Engineering – Modified lymphocytes attacking tumor markers.
Cancer-Selective Viral Agents – Genetically modified pathogens that exclusively invade and eliminate malignant tissues.
Tumor Suppressor Gene Therapy – Reestablishing the efficacy of tumor-suppressing DNA sequences to regulate cell growth.
Therapy of Infectious Illnesses
Genetic treatment presents possible resolutions for prolonged illnesses including viral immunodeficiency. Experimental methods encompass:
CRISPR-assisted HIV Therapy – Zeroing in on and eradicating HIV-infected biological components.
Genome Engineering of Immune Cells – Rendering Adaptive immune cells defensive to pathogen infiltration.
Moral Implications and Issues
Regardless of its clinical viability, molecular therapy raises significant bioethical and logistical questions.
Principled Challenges
Inherited DNA Alteration – Rewriting hereditary material in fetuses introduces apprehensions about unintended repercussions and hereditary mutations.
Therapeutic Reach – Financial burdens make biomedical advancements difficult to access to vast populations of affected persons.
Unintended Consequences – Off-target mutations and uncontrolled genomic inconsistencies present complications.
Technical Challenges
Delivery Efficiency – Ensuring efficient DNA insertion to designated structures.
Antiviral Responses – Controlling the cellular defense to gene carriers.
Sustained Results – Assessing the durability and protection of DNA edits over time.

Grasping Cellular and Genetic Treatments
Regenerative medical breakthroughs signify two specialized yet naturally associated domains within healthcare advancements:
Biological Cell Therapy focuses on the infusion, alteration, or delivery of living cells within a recipient to combat illness. This includes bone marrow transplants, CAR-T cell therapy for cancer, and cell-based repair techniques to repair damaged tissues.
Genetic Treatment is dedicated to modifying or replacing defective genetic material in the human genetic structure to address congenital abnormalities. Techniques employ vector-based or non-vector gene transfer which insert healthy DNA inside human tissues.
Such treatments are ushering in a healthcare transformation where diseases formerly handled with continuous drugs or surgical interventions could experience full recovery by a one-time genetic fix.
The Scientific Basis of Gene and Cell Therapy
Cell Therapy: Harnessing the Power of Living Cells
Cell therapy maximizes the curative properties of biological structures for therapeutic intervention. Notable applications Source feature:
Advanced Stem Cell Replacement:
Used to address malignancies and blood-related diseases by reviving marrow production via matched cellular replacements.
CAR-T Immunotherapy: A pioneering malignancy-fighting method in which a person’s immune cells are reprogrammed to detect and attack and combat tumorous cells.
MSC Therapy: Researched for its capability in addressing self-attacking conditions, bone and joint injuries, and neurological diseases.
Genetic Engineering Solutions: Rewriting the Molecular Structure
Gene therapy achieves results by altering the underlying problem of inherited disorders:
In-Body Gene Treatment: Injects therapeutic genes straight into the patient’s body, notably the FDA-approved vision-restoring Luxturna for treating genetic eye conditions.
External Genetic Modification: Requires editing a individual’s tissues externally and then reinjecting them, as demonstrated by some investigative protocols for red blood cell disorders and compromised immunity.
The advent of precision DNA-editing has rapidly progressed get redirected here gene therapy studies, facilitating high-precision adjustments at the DNA level.
Revolutionary Impacts in Biomedicine
Cell and gene therapies are redefining treatment paradigms in various specialties:
Tumor Therapies
The endorsement of engineered lymphocyte treatments like Kymriah and Yescarta has revolutionized the oncology field, especially for individuals with specific leukemia forms who have not responded to conventional therapies.
Inherited Diseases
Ailments including SMA as well as sickle cell disease, that historically provided minimal care possibilities, as of today have innovative DNA-based therapies such as a pioneering SMA treatment and a cutting-edge genetic correction method.
Brain-related Diseases
Molecular medicine is actively researched for progressive neural conditions such as a neurodegenerative movement ailment as well as a severe neurodegenerative condition, with multiple clinical trials revealing encouraging findings.
